Tracking sales volume or line hits

Line hits are accumulated for each product each time it occurs on a sales order, warehouse transfer, or lost business line item. Track line hits to measure the demand of a product and rank it in comparison to other products. After a product is ranked, you can assign specific parameters for measuring usage and setting safety allowance. Line hits can also be used to analyze slow moving or frozen products. Based on parameters set up in Product Replenishment Setup-Exceptions, you can identify products whose sales activity falls below a preset threshold. Additionally, you can track frozen products that experience a specified number of hits over a period of time.

  1. Set up ranking parameters in Product Replenishment Setup.
  2. To rank products that are based on your line hits history, run the Product Administration Inventory Classification and Rank Report. Otherwise, go to step 4.

    Ensure that you specify these values:

    1. Select Yes to update rank by warehouse or company.
    2. Select Yes to print hit detail. This information is shown on the report:
      • Rank
      • Percent
      • Lowest number of hits for each rank
      • Percentage at the lowest hit level for each rank within each warehouse
  3. Run the Product Administration Month End Processing Report to update the line hits for the current month.
  4. To view a product’s line hits history, access one of these functions:
    • Product Inquiry-Replenishment-Usage
    • Product Warehouse Product Setup-Ordering-Frozen
    • Product Exception Processing Administration
